BULLETIN OF HOWARD PAYNE COLLEGE
HEALTH EDUCATION 403. (Formerly P.E. 212.) RECREATIONAL
LEADERSHIP. Men and Women. This is a course to prepare
leaders for recreational enterprises both in the school and in
the community. Emphasis is placed on the co-ordination of
recreational facilities, the content of programs for various
groups in relation to age and interest, and the administration
and evaluation of community recreation. Three semester
hours.
HEALTH EDUCATION 404. (Formerly H.E. 201.) ANATOMY AND
KINESIOLOGY. Men and Women. A detailed study will be
made of the human body with special emphasis on the muscular
system. Prerequisites, Biology, 101, 102. Three semester
hours.
Physical Education
PHYSICAL EDUCATION 101. INTRODUCTION TO PHYSICAL EDUCATION.
Men and Women. A study will be made of the philosophy
and principles of physical education. Three semester hours.
PHYSICAL EDUCATION 102. METHODS IN PHYSICAL EDUCATION. Men.
This course includes elementary gymnastics, tumbling, bar
work, pyramid building, and instruction and practice in
sports and games, such as boxing, wrestling, tennis, swimming,
and gymnasium games. Three semester hours.
PHYSICAL EDUCATION 103. (Formerly P.E. 105.) TEAM SPORTS.
Women. This course deals with history, development, administration,
and evaluation of skill tests, proper methods of
conducting tournaments, also the analyzing and officiating
of each sport and the teaching of the techniques of the included
sports: basketball, fieldball, soccer, softball, speedball
and volleyball. Three semester hours.
PHYSICAL EDUCATION 201. (Formerly P.E. 106.) INDIVIDUAL AND
DUAL SPORTS. Women. A course offering the various methods,
officiating and techniques suitable for the analyzing and
teaching of the following sports: archery, badminton, bowling,
handball, shuffleboard, table tennis. Three semester
hours.
PHYSICAL EDUCATION 202. (Formerly P.E. 104.) MAJOR SPORTS.
Men. A study is made of the rules of football, basketball, and
track. Special emphasis is placed on the way to watch a
football game, touching on plays and defensive formations.
No boys who are out for any major sports will be permitted
to take this course. Three semester hours.95
